> Have searched the site and the faq with no results. Is there
> any way for HTDIG to re-create words that are broken across two lines
> with a hypen?
I suspect you're talking about external documents as I've never seen
hyphenation in HTML documents (and rarely seen it in text documents).
You'd probably have to tackle this on the converter or parser level and I
don't know if this can happen at the moment. Of course if you give us more
detail (like the file types you're considering), someone might be able to
come up with a solution for you.
You could undoubtedly do it in the source itself by keeping track of the
last word requested if it ends in a hyphen. But this hasn't been requested
before. Test documents would be quite welcome.
